Claims (4)
- 단계(Step)적으로 유입되는 하수는 1단계 혐기조②로 유입수의 0.7∼0.8Q가 유입되고 나머지 하수는 2단계 무산소조④로 유입되며 최종침전지⑨에서 반송되는 슬러지는 무산소슬러지조①로 0.3∼0.5Q가 유입된다. 호기조③와 재포기조⑤는 하부에 설치된 미세산기관⑥, ⑦을 통하여 공기를 공급하면서, 질소 제거율을 증대시키기 위해 Air lift pump⑧을 재포기조⑤내에 설치하여 질소, 인을 제거하는 하수단계유입에 의한 고도처리장치 ASA(Advanced Step Aeration)장치
- 청구항 1에 있어서, 냄새를 제거하기 위한 매체(Media Ⅰ⑫)는 무산소슬러지조①에 그리고 호기조③과 재포기조⑤의 HRT 단축과 부유성 유기물 및 질소, 인의 제거율 향상을 위한 미생물 부착 매체(Media Ⅱ⑬)를 호기조③과 재포기조⑤ 내에 설치하여 산화와 여과기능을 동시에 수행하여 처리되는 ASAM장치
- 청구항 1에 있어서, 처리수 재이용을 위해 재포기조⑤에 MF막을 설치하여 처리수중의 일부를 중수도로 재이용함으로써 별도의 부지확보가 필요없이 양질의 중수도를 생산 가능케 한 중수도 장치인 ASAMF장치
- 처리수 재이용을 위한 ASA의 운전조건을 변형시켜 ①을 안정화조와 ②∼⑤를 Floc 형성조와 침전조⑨를 거쳐 최종 Biofilter를 통과시키는 중수도 장치인SFC(Stabilization Flocculation Clarification)-Biofilter장치
